Runway Fashion At Disney World



I know what you are thinking, Disney World is not known for high fashion.  However, I saw some clear parallels between the Disney safari gear and current fashion trends.  This Belstaff Jacket is sold at Bergdorf Goodman for $2995, the skirt $895, and the belt $550.  It looks super cute when all pulled together, but I think Mickey's version is cute too!
